Definition
A whole, typically larger chicken (3-5 lbs or 1.4-2.3 kg) bred and suited for oven roasting due to its size and fat content.

Per 112gChef’s Secret
For crispy skin and juicy meat, pat the chicken very dry, rub with butter or oil, and season generously. Start with a high oven temp then lower it.

Buying Guide
Look for plump chickens with moist, natural-colored skin. Consider organic or free-range for flavor and ethical reasons.
